
Learning GitHub Actions for DevOps CI/CD
A well-designed course to teach you GitHub Actions for DevOps CI/CD from scratch
Created by Vijay Saini
Explore how to automate your software development workflows using GitHub Actions. You will learn to set up CI/CD pipelines, manage workflow components, and deploy infrastructure as code. By the end, you will be ready to streamline your DevOps processes and boost productivity.
Packt | Feb 2023 | 187 min
What You Will Learn
You will start by getting familiar with the basics of GitHub Actions and workflow structure. Through hands-on examples, you will practice building and customizing workflows, working with events, jobs, and runners. Gradually, you will apply these skills to real-world scenarios like deploying Docker containers and infrastructure.
Key Features
- Set up and manage GitHub Actions workflows for CI/CD automation
- Build, test, and deploy Docker containers and infrastructure as code
- Use self-hosted runners and secure secrets for advanced workflow control
Target Audience
Ideal for cloud consultants, DevOps engineers, and developers with some experience in YAML and command line tools. If you are looking to automate platform tasks or deploy cloud infrastructure efficiently, you will find practical value here. Basic familiarity with Visual Studio Code is recommended to follow along smoothly.





